§ 414.1318 Subgroups.
(a) Eligibility and special status -
(1) General. Except as provided under paragraph (a)(2) of this section and subject to paragraph (a)(4) of this section, for a MIPS payment year, determinations of meeting the low-volume threshold criteria and special status for subgroups are a subgroup is determined at the group level in accordance with §§ 414.1305 and 414.1310.
(2) Exclusions. An individual eligible clinician or group that elects to participate in MIPS as a MIPS eligible clinician in accordance with § 414.1310(b)(1)(iii)(A) or (b)(2) is not eligible to participate in a subgroup.
(3) Single subgroup per eligible clinician. An individual eligible clinician (as represented by a TIN-NPI combination) may register for no more than one subgroup within a group's TIN.
(4) Subgroup determination period. CMS will apply the low-volume threshold criteria for a subgroup as described under paragraph (a)(1) of this section using information from the initial 12-month segment of the applicable MIPS determination period.
(b) Final score. Except as provided under § 414.1317(b) and paragraph (b)(1) of this section, each MIPS eligible clinician in the subgroup receives a final score based on the subgroup's combined performance assessment.
(1) CMS will not assign a final score for a subgroup that registers and does not submit data as a subgroup for the applicable performance period.
(2) [Reserved]
(c) Subgroup reporting requirements. For individual eligible clinicians to participate in MIPS as a subgroup, all of the following requirements must be met:
(1) Individual eligible clinicians that elect to participate in MIPS as a subgroup must aggregate their quality and improvement activities performance data across the subgroup's identifier.
(2) Individual eligible clinicians that elect to participate in MIPS as a subgroup will have their performance assessed at the subgroup level across all the MIPS performance categories based on an MVP in accordance with § 414.1365 and on the APM Performance Pathway in accordance with § 414. 1367, as applicable. Subgroups that are MVP Participants must adhere to an election process described in § 414.1365(b).
